Bluetooth Versions

Explore the evolution of Bluetooth Low Energy from version 4.0 through 6.0, with detailed specifications and feature comparisons.

Bluetooth 4.0

2010

Bluetooth 4.0 specification -- the first version to include Bluetooth Low Energy (BLE).

Data Rate 1,0 Mbps
Max Range 50 m
Bluetooth Low Energy (BLE) introduced, Dual-mode (Classic + LE), 1 Mbps LE data rate

Bluetooth 4.1

2013

Bluetooth 4.1 -- improved LTE coexistence and connection-oriented channels.

Data Rate 1,0 Mbps
Max Range 50 m
Improved LTE coexistence, L2CAP connection-oriented channels, Dual-mode topology flexibility

Bluetooth 4.2

2014

Bluetooth 4.2 -- LE Data Length Extension, Secure Connections, and IPv6 support.

Data Rate 1,0 Mbps
Max Range 50 m
LE Data Length Extension (DLE), LE Secure Connections (LESC), LE Privacy 1.2

Bluetooth 5.0

2016

Bluetooth 5.0 -- 2x speed, 4x range, and 8x advertising capacity.

Data Rate 2,0 Mbps
Max Range 200 m
LE 2M PHY (2 Mbps), LE Coded PHY (long range), Extended advertising (255 bytes)

Bluetooth 5.1

2019

Bluetooth 5.1 -- direction finding with AoA/AoD for centimeter-level positioning.

Data Rate 2,0 Mbps
Max Range 200 m
Angle of Arrival (AoA), Angle of Departure (AoD), GATT caching

Bluetooth 5.2

2020

Bluetooth 5.2 -- LE Audio with LC3 codec and isochronous channels.

Data Rate 2,0 Mbps
Max Range 200 m
LE Audio (LC3 codec), Isochronous channels (CIS/BIS), Enhanced ATT (EATT)

Bluetooth 5.3

2021

Bluetooth 5.3 -- connection subrating for better power efficiency.

Data Rate 2,0 Mbps
Max Range 200 m
Connection subrating, Periodic advertising enhancement, Channel classification enhancement

Bluetooth 5.4

2023

Bluetooth 5.4 -- PAwR for electronic shelf labels and encrypted advertising.

Data Rate 2,0 Mbps
Max Range 200 m
Periodic Advertising with Responses (PAwR), Encrypted advertising data, LE GATT security levels characteristic

Bluetooth 6.0

2024

Bluetooth 6.0 -- Channel Sounding for centimeter-accurate ranging.

Data Rate 2,0 Mbps
Max Range 200 m
Channel Sounding (high-accuracy distance measurement), Decision-based advertising filtering, Monitoring advertisers
